Abstract

APARATO ELECTRO-OPTICO PARA REGISTRAR Y LEER PISTAS DE REGISTRO EN UNA SUPERFICIE REFLECTORA DE REGISTRO DE UN DISCO OPTICO POR MEDIO DE UN HAZ DE RADIACION. CONSTA DE UNA ARMADURA O BASTIDOR (11) QUE COMPRENDE UN IMAN PERMANENTE (12) ANULAR, MAGNETIZADO AXIALMENTE, PLACAS DE EXTREMO (13, 14) FERROMAGNETICAS Y UN MANGUITO CENTRAL FERROMAGNETICO (15); DE UN OBJETIVO (7) QUE TIENE UN EJE OPTICO (19) Y UN SISTEMA DE LENTES (28, 29) QUE CONCENTRAN EL HAZ DE RADIACION PARA FORMAR UN PUNTO DE RADIACION; DE UNA DISPOSICION PORTAOBJETIVO DE APOYO GIRATORIO QUE PERMITE MOVIMIENTOS GIRATORIOS LIMITADOS AL EJE OPTICO DEL OBJETIVO (7) CON RELACION A UNA POSICION NEUTRA; Y DE MEDIOS DE CORRECCION AUTOMATICA QUE CORRIGEN CONTINUA Y AUTOMATICAMENTE LA POSICION ANGULAR NEUTRA DEL EJE OPTICO DURANTE EL REGISTRO O LA LECTURA DE LAS PISTAS.
